Thirteen McCall Nordic Ski Team members traveled to Sun Valley for the Western States Ski Festival March 1 & 2. This event attracted over 150 junior Nordic skiers, age 13 and under, competing in a skate race, obstacle course and Nordic downhill on Saturday and a classic technique race on Sunday, at the Lake Creek Nordic trails in Sun Valley. Eight Intermountain Division Nordic teams were represented at the Festival, from Idaho, Montana, Utah and Wyoming.
Led by Margaret Pope, who collected a first in the 3K classic race and a second in the 3K skate race, all the McCall skiers did well, many with personal bests. Thomas Gebhards earned a first place in the .5K classic race on Sunday, skiing in the J6 class, after skiing up a class against older skiers in the J5 division in Saturday's events. Jade Harris collected a third place finish in the classic technique race over a 2K course against a tough J4 men's field.
In the Nordic Downhill Gerrit Egnew came up with a third place finish, with forth place finishes by Hailee Harris, Kathryn Egnew, and Margaret Pope. Hailee Harris, Kathryn Egnew & Gerrit Egnew all collected forth place finishes over the Obstacle Course.
Other Team members competing at Sun Valley for the MNST were: Samson Large, Ashlee Robinson, Kellen Crawford, Bryn Kennel, Brooke Thomas, Danny Kaiser and McKenzie Kennell.
In the Overall Team scoring, the thirteen skiers from McCall placed fifth.
